I booked a flight and hotel for my wife for a medical appointment. Everything was going fine until we completed the checkout process and realized, somehow, that my wife's name had been changed on the flight itinerary to that of my email address instead, which meant she wouldn't be able to check in. Bear in mind, this was nothing we did while booking, the website seemed to have glitched (a running theme as we would soon find out). We immediately called Expedia and told them about this. All we wanted to do was correct the name on the ticket information but were told that instead of doing something as simple as that, we would have to cancel the entire transaction and start over again, despite the fact that it was their website's screwup and not ours. So we canceled, only realizing a few days later that we didn't get all of the taxes and fees refunded to us (still fighting that). Stupidly, we decided to try rebooking with them again. Everything was going fine, flights were selected, and when we went to pay we were given an error that there was a problem with our card. You can imagine our confusion, especially since the next day we discovered Expedia had taken almost five hundred dollars from our bank and sent it to the airline. After several phone calls and long wait times, I learned that when we attempted to purchase the tickets, our outbound flight wasn't actually available and some kind of 'glitch' with the website made it seem like it was. So, while that purchase didn't happen, the money for our return flight was taken from our bank and sent to the airline. Bear in mind, at no time was there any kind of message during the transaction process that there was an issue with the flights, only an issue with the card making it seem like the entire purchase couldn't be processed. I've spent the better part of a morning now trying to get my money back only to be told I have to wait at least 3 business days to have the money that Expedia STOLE from me returned.

First I tried to book my package holiday and their website said 4 tickets available on the flight and the accomodation had 6 rooms left. Proceed to booking and total invoice was $4500, click finalize and promted with a cannot proceed message. Contact Expedia directly and after an hour on the phone they explain that the flight is booked out as their website doesn't update immediately (not my fault but now my problem) but if I pay another $211 they will get me the seats... Bill now goes to $4711... Customer service was non existent and finally after nearly 1.5 hours on the phone I get confirmation all is finalized but had to book immediately as i was warned it prices would go up by hundreds of dollars in the next hour if I didn't commit to the extra charges. Receive my itinerary and click on the hotel link and funny enough i can get the same hotel, room etc for $120 less than what I just paid... 40 mins later and after sending a number of screen shots through to Expedia I receive a price match and a $50 credit (cant use for this booking though)... I then go to book another hotel and guess what - cant use the credit as it doesnt meet the terms and conditions (which you cannot find on the website)... Call Expedia and was on the phone for another 40 mins trying to get a clear answer as to why I could not use my promotional voucher which could not be answered. The agent then charged my credit card the full amount without my authorisation then advised that I would receive a $56 reimbursement. This is not acceptable as I did not provide authority to make this charge at the full rate and what happens if my credit card did not have the available funds? Would Expedia pay my credit card overcharge fee? Never again will I use this service.
